Mr. Kazuo Wakasugi was serving as NonExecutive Independent Director in INPEX CORPORATION since April 2006. He is also working for JAPAN PETROLEUM EXPLORATION CO. LTD. He previously worked for Ministry of International Trade and Industry LongTerm Credit Bank of Japan and Mitsubishi Electric Corporationrationration. since 2006.

Inpex Corporation engages in the research, exploration, development, production, and sale of oil, natural gas, and other mineral resources in Japan, rest of Asia and Oceania, Europe and NIS countries, the Middle East and Africa, and the Americas. Inpex Corporation was founded in 1966 and is headquartered in Tokyo, Japan. Inpex Corp operates under Oil Gas EP classification in the United States and is traded on OTC Exchange. It employs 3189 people. Inpex [IPXHF] is a Pink Sheet which is traded through a dealer network over-the-counter (OTC).

Elected by the shareholders, the Inpex's board of directors comprises two types of representatives: Inpex inside directors who are chosen from within the company, and outside directors, selected externally and held independent of Inpex. The board's role is to monitor Inpex's management team and ensure that shareholders' interests are well served. Inpex's inside directors are responsible for reviewing and approving budgets prepared by upper management to implement core corporate initiatives and projects. On the other hand, Inpex's outside directors are responsible for providing unbiased perspectives on the board's policies.
